Morta Skuld is an American death metal band formed in Milwaukee in 1990. Their debut album, "Dying Remains," was released in 1993, followed by "As Humanity Fades" in 1994 and "For All Eternity" in 1995. The band is known for their brutal death/doom metal style and has played with bands such as Obituary, Death, Deicide, Napalm Death, and Cannibal Corpse. After a period of inactivity, Morta Skuld returned with "Wounds Deeper Than Time" in 2017 and "Suffer For Nothing" in 2020, reaffirming their position in the death metal scene.
